Illinois PI Law for Countryside Victims
Illinois is an at-fault state, meaning the driver who caused the accident (or their insurance company) is responsible for paying your medical expenses and other damages. The statute of limitations for personal injury claims in Illinois is 2 years. After this deadline, you lose the right to file a lawsuit for your injuries. Illinois uses a modified comparative fault system. You can recover damages as long as you are less than 51% at fault for the accident. Medical Payments (MedPay) coverage is available in Illinois and can help cover chiropractic treatment costs regardless of fault determination.
